What Measures Should You Take to Use Water Heaters
Hot water is a daily need for each family, whether for a long, relaxing bathroom, laundry, or cooking. Hot water can also conserve you from some unpleasant situations, for example, a clogged toilet.
That stated, hot water heater are not without risks. These pro ideas will certainly aid you and also your family use a water heater correctly as well as safely.

Inspect your Pressure as well as Temperature Level Shutoffs


Your hot water heater's temperature level as well as stress valves regulate the temperature and stress within the hot water heater container. These shutoffs will prevent a surge if your storage tank gets also warm or if the pressure exceeds secure degrees.
Regrettably, these security tools give no caution when they spoil. You can validate your shutoff's efficiency by holding on to the shutoff's lever. If it remains in good condition, water ought to flow out. If no water flows out or only a flow is released, hurry as well as obtain your valves repaired.

Wait several hours for the water storage tank to warm up


It will take your water heater a number of hrs to totally warm up, so inspect it periodically by turning on a faucet to make certain it's getting cozy. The suggested temperature is 120 ° F (49 ° C.

Check for fire dangers.


As you examine your shutoffs, offer its environments a twice. Check the location for fire dangers, particularly if you use a gas-powered water heater.
Initially, look for flammable materials like gas, gas containers, as well as other heat-generating appliances. Next off, check for bits of paper and also timber, including garbage. Do not dispose of your garbage near to your water heater tools.
You would certainly do well to maintain any clothing much from your water heater. Need to a fire begin, these products will promote its spread. That claimed, your laundry line should not be close to your water heater.

Always keep proper air flow.


If your hot water heater isn't effectively aired vent, it'll lead fumes right into your residence. This can cause respiratory problems and provide you cough or an allergy.
An excellent air vent must encounter up or have a vertical slant, leading the smoke far from the household. If your vent doesn't follow this style, it might be an installation mistake.
You require a plumber's aid to fix poor hot water heater air flow.

Shield your equipment from children.


Your gas heating unit's devices is sensitive. It is not enough to remove combustible material. You ought to shield your youngsters from feasible mishaps, as well as safeguard your water heater from kids's curiosity. Enforce a safety zone concerning 3ft around your hot water heater. You could note the location out with red tape or simply enlighten your youngsters on why keeping away from the funny-looking equipment is best for them.
If you've got a major situation of interested cats, you could provide a well-coordinated tour of the heating devices as well as how it helps them get the most effective bathrooms!

Instruct your family exactly how to turn off the water heater.


Throughout this tour, reveal your family members how to switch off the heater, particularly if it is a gas heating system. They must additionally recognize when to transform it off. For example, if there is a gas leak, if the water pressure drops also low, or if the water heater is overheating. You must likewise turn off your water heater when you'll be away for a few days, and also when the tank is empty.

Always preset the optimum temperature level.


Warm water burns in your home prevail. You can stop accidents, conserve power and also be kind to the setting just by presetting your hot water heater's maximum temperature level. The most hassle-free hot water temperature level is 120F. Water at this temperature is secure for grownups, youngsters, as well as the elderly.

Final thought.


With appropriate upkeep, your water heater can offer you for greater than 15 years. Constantly remember to arrange a regular check-up with your plumbing technicians to look for anomalies and flush out any type of debris. However, a shutoff check need to be extra constant. Evaluate your valves every 3 months.

TIPS FOR MAKING SURE YOUR WATER HEATER HAS A LONG LIFE


Flush the Water Heater Yearly


Sediment can build up over time in a water heater, shortening its lifespan. To prevent this, you should flush your water heater at least once per year. Flushing will help to remove any sediment that has built up and improve the efficiency of your water heater.


Install a Water Softener


If you live in an area with hard water, it's especially important to install a water softener. Hard water can cause sediment to build up more quickly in your gas water heater, so this will help to extend its life. A softener is also beneficial for your appliances, plumbing, and skin!


Turn Down the Temperature


The higher the temperature of your water heater, the shorter its lifespan will be. If you turn down the temperature to around 120 degrees Fahrenheit, you can increase the life of your water heater. Lowered settings are also more energy-efficient, so you'll save money on your gas bill each month.


Get Annual Maintenance


It's important to get annual maintenance for your water heater to help extend its life. A professional can check for any issues and make sure the gas line is properly hooked up. They can also flush the unit and check the anode rod to prevent corrosion.


Consider a Tankless Water Heater


If you're in the market for a new water heater, you might want to consider a tankless unit. Tankless water heaters have a much longer life expectancy than gas water heaters, so this is a good option if you're looking for longevity. They're also more energy-efficient, so you'll save money on your gas bill each month.
